Abstract(s)

People with aphasia have language and communication difficulties that negatively impact in their quality of life. The aim of this study is to investigate if quality of life (QOL) is assessed by Portuguese speech and language therapists (SLT) when working with people with aphasia (PWA) and to determine which areas of QOL are being taken into account in the assessment and intervention carried out by SLT in patients with aphasia in Portugal.
